Planning permission for period properties
Your first responsibility in buying a period property would be to check whether it is part of a conservation area – or is a listed property. Not knowing is no excuse and if your renovations fall foul of these guidelines you could be ordered to reinstate the original appearance, or even face prosecution. Demolition of an existing building in a conservation area is considered a criminal offence, so certainly check before you act. The list of what is covered can be extensive and may include:- Adding or replacing cladding to the front of the house
- Introducing solar panels
- Replacing windows
- Removing fences or walls
- Adding side extensions
Can I replace sash windows?
Replacing sash windows is a common issue for homeowners living in conservation areas. Traditionally made of timber and glass, many homeowners do want to retain the original features while enjoying the energy efficiency of uPVC – fortunately there are solutions to allow homeowners to do just that. It has, at times, been the case that uPVC windows do not comply with the demands of conservation area consent as a result of there being a change in material. However, excellent quality uPVC sash windows are now available that closely resemble traditional timber and glass sash windows and often make a viable alternative. Unsurprisingly the regulations are much tighter when it comes to listed buildings. Any alterations, internally or externally, that will affect the character of the building will require planning permission. This includes:- Fireplaces
- Original fittings
- Panelling
- Doors
- Windows
